CMETB is seeking quotes for mobile computer devices which can be used by students and teachers. eBooks and other standard software may be required to be accessed using these devices. The devices will be used for classroom based course work and project work.
Under this tender, quotes are requested for the following lots for devices;
|
Lot 1 |
Windows 8 RT Tablet (non domain device) |
|
Lot 2 |
Windows 8 Tablet (domain device) |
|
Lot 3 |
ios Tablet Devices |
|
Lot 4 |
Android Devices |
Any contract that may result from this public procurement competition will be issued for each LOT for a term of 2 years (“the Term”) subject to a yearly performance review.
The Contracting Authority reserves the right to extend the Term for a period or periods of up to 24 months with a maximum of two such extensions on the same terms and conditions, subject to the Contracting Authority’s obligations at law.
